Date: July 07, 2008 05:37PM Those flax oils are probably rancid by now. If a flax has been refined to remove the elements that allow you to detect its rancidity, it may not smell or taste bad, but it still could be past its prime. The really good flax oils are sold in the refrigerated sections and don't last that long.
In general, avoid flax oil as most likely the flax oil you get is already rancid. If you want to correct your omega-3 and omega-6 imbalances, simply reduce the amount of omega-6 you are consuming. If you don't eat refined fats and oils, and keep your fatty fruits/nuts/seeds consumption down to 20% or less of your caloric intake, your balance of omega-6 to omega-3 ought to be OK.
